      Living a meaningful and fulfilling life often requires challenging the status quo and swimming upstream against the current. The story of Icarus serves as a reminder that it takes courage and strength to pursue our passions and beliefs, even when faced with adversity. Many people choose to float downstream with the system, consuming and conforming, but true Bravehearts buck this trend and take risks, whether it's starting a business, standing up for a cause, or living a lifestyle that aligns with their values. Life may be hard, but as Seth Godin puts it, "you're either going to die the slow death of being a doughboy floating downstream with the status quo, or you can die on the battlefield trying to make a go of it." It's important to remember that the challenges and difficulties we face in pursuing our goals are a natural part of the journey, and that the rewards can be great.

      Life is a choice between playing it safe and living a mediocre existence, or taking risks and living a fulfilling one. The speaker shares his personal evolution from being a consumerist to someone who's determined to make things happen, despite the challenges. He encourages listeners to tap into their inner strength and decide who they want to be - someone who takes action and seizes opportunities, or someone who lets life pass them by. The speaker acknowledges that it's not easy and there will be failures, but the regret of not trying outweighs the fear of failure. He challenges listeners to consider their future selves and the legacy they want to leave behind. The choice is yours, and the speaker encourages you to go for it.
